Amelia Johns was born 1885 in North Carolina, and quite possibly to one of the Johns of St. Mary's (Auburn), Wake County; although her lineage has not been confirmed as yet.
Amelia married Jefferson Bailey of Virginia about 1910-1911 and the couple resided on Smithfield Street in Raleigh where he worked as a garage mechanic.
The couple would become parents to 5 known children (all daughters): Laurice (c. 1912), Francis (c. 1914), Bernice (1915-1969), Eloise (1919-1943), and Jesse Mae (1921-1953).
Amelia's husband died sometime after 1920. She passed in 1938 at about age 53.
Three of her daughters are buried here.
